I went there recently based on Google review.

As other commented, this little bar is located in a nice underground venue.

I ordered an old fashioned and asked it to be more on the smoky and strong side (rather than more on the sweet side). The Barman used a portion of Lagavulin 16 and smoked the cocktail. The taste was irreproachable.

My partner however couldn’t drink alcohol and we were hoping to get her a mocktail. The barman told her it was possible but he couldn’t give her any options and would craft something. She got an underwhelming sour drink for $22 (with a similar price tag, we would have expected something beyond reproach).

If I were to bring my foreign friends to a bar in Itaewon, I would not choose this one. Did you know that "banchanggo" means "bandage" in Korean? The drink I had was not "banchanggo"; instead, his unwelcoming manners (I’m Korean, though) made me feel like I had to wear a bandage on my heart. I didn’t care how talented the bartender was until he segregated me and my husband from another group that he was familiar with. He didn’t even try to engage in presentation in front of us. (Couldn’t make a video, but that’s fine.) No explanation about the drinks. No smiles. I thought he could at least ask about the drink he made. Nope! He never paid attention to small details until we left the bar. Oh, he only said goodbye to us, haha. My husband and I were drinking quietly the whole time since we were shocked by his service. I expected having good manners to be a basic quality for someone to run any type of business, but I just realized it doesn’t have to be so. I feel sad that I was not treated with respect at all. If you are still curious, go there and figure it out

My experience here was truly ecstatic.
 
While exploring every corner of South Korea, I came across a neighbourhood that felt cosy, with an old wooden door, and I was drawn in by some unknown force.
If you find this place, you're in luck, and if it's your first time here, make sure to get a recommendation from the head bartender for your first drink. 

I wasn't expecting to be able to communicate in English, but he was very accommodating, even speaking Japanese to the Japanese customer next to me.
The other customers were also friendly and welcoming, which made the atmosphere even warmer.

I can't forget to mention the menu: the prices are unbelievable, the flavours are exquisite and the presentation is like nothing I've ever seen before.

My final recommendation is to try the signature Godfather and ramen. If you don't like spicy food, try the alioli pasta, carbonara pasta, or meatballs.

Stopped in here by chance because we couldn't get in to another place in Itaewon without reservations. Great experience! Super chill , speakeasy style bar with excellent cocktails and small but tasty food menu. Nice, soft jazz playing in the background. Was not crowded when i went on a Tuesday evening.Definitely on the pricier side, but was well worth the splurge. Absolutely perfect cocktails! The barman is extremely detail oriented, it was fun to watch his craft. I ordered something with congnac and egg white, forgot what it was called, but it was akin to a whiskey sour. Husband ordered a tropical tiki style cocktail, which he loved.
